What is the birthstone for October?
The birthstone for October is opal (traditional) and pink tourmaline (modern). Opal is the older birthstone, listed in classic birthstone tables, while pink tourmaline was added in the modern lists used by most jewellers today. Both are accepted, so an October-born person can pick whichever stone they connect with.
- Opal - a play-of-colour stone prized for its shifting rainbow flashes. Associated in tradition with creativity, emotional expression, and hope.
- Pink tourmaline - a heart-chakra stone in crystal tradition, associated with love, compassion, and emotional comfort.

How to identify a real October birthstone
Use these quick checks before you buy:
- Opal play-of-colour: Natural precious opal shows colour flashes that shift as you tilt it. A flat, single-colour stone is common opal or imitation, which is fine if priced honestly.
- Ask natural or lab-grown: Lab-grown opal is real opal but should be priced and labelled as lab-grown, not sold as rare natural.
- Pink tourmaline colour zoning: Real tourmaline often shows slight colour variation along the bead. Perfectly uniform, glassy beads at a low price are often dyed glass.
- Temperature and weight: Genuine stone feels cool and has a little heft; plastic warms up fast in the hand and feels light.
- Certification: For higher-value opal, ask for a lab report. The GIA gem encyclopedia is a reliable reference for what genuine opal and tourmaline should look like.
Opal vs pink tourmaline: which should an October baby pick?
| Factor | Opal | Pink tourmaline |
|---|---|---|
| Birthstone type | Traditional | Modern |
| Hardness (daily wear) | Softer, needs care | Harder, everyday-friendly |
| Look | Rainbow play-of-colour | Solid pink shades |
| Tradition | Creativity, hope | Love, compassion |
| Best for | A statement or special-occasion stone | An everyday bracelet |

Why does October have two birthstones? Opal is the older, traditional October birthstone, while pink tourmaline was added in the modern birthstone lists used by most jewellers today. Having two gives buyers more choice in colour, durability, and budget.
Is opal good for daily wear? Opal is softer than most stones and can scratch or dry out, so it suits occasional rather than rough daily wear. Pink tourmaline is harder and a better choice for an everyday October birthstone bracelet.
